Human Rights
  • Assessment, policy and goals
  • Description of the relevance of human rights for the company (i.e. human rights risk-assessment). Description of policies, public commitments and company goals on Human Rights.

  • We are committed to the highest standards of human rights protection. Although our Board of Directors has ultimate responsibility for decision-making and for compliance with all human rights laws an regulations applicable to our business, it is in the corporate culture at SINAK that no matter the seniority, every employee has the right to speak-up on any situation or in-house issue that concerns them. The results are seen at the office in that every employee enjoys a positive workspace each day.

  • Implementation
  • Description of concrete actions to implement Human Rights policies, address Human Rights risks and respond to Human Rights violations.

  • Our corporation headquarters contracts with outside consultants to monitor local, state and federal laws regarding employees. In our office we post the Fair Labor Standards Act and the OSHA Job Safety and Health Protections posters.

  • Measurement of outcomes
  • Description of how the company monitors and evaluates performance.

  • SINAK has not had an employee leave for more than 20years

Labour
  • Assessment, policy and goals
  • Description of the relevance of labour rights for the company (i.e. labour rights-related risks and opportunities). Description of written policies, public commitments and company goals on labour rights.

  • SINAK Corporation operates within the labor laws that allow freedom of association, including the right to engage in collective bargaining. We encourage every employee to be involved in our sustainable development program. SINAK is an equal opportunity employer. Along with a competitive salary we also offer medical insurance for employees and their family.

    SINAK Corporation does not and will not employ children for labor nor will we do business with a company that does not hold our same stance.

  • Implementation
  • Description of concrete actions taken by the company to implement labour policies, address labour risks and respond to labour violations.

  • Our corporate handbook that is issued to each employee lays out the corporate policy for employment regarding compensation, health insurance and vacation time.

  • Measurement of outcomes
  • Description of how the company monitors and evaluates performance.

  • SINAK has not had an employee leave for more than 20 years.
